使用 IntApp Walls API 处理事务团队成员资格

intapp walls api:高效管理道德墙和敏感数据访问

Intapp Walls API 是一款功能强大的工具,用于管理道德墙并安全地控制对敏感数据的访问。开发人员可借助其强大的功能,实现事务团队的高效协作、成员资格管理以及保密要求的严格遵守。

Intapp Walls API 是一个基于 SOAP 协议的 Web 服务,提供与 Intapp Walls 应用程序交互的编程接口,并作为标准组件 Web 服务部署。

为简化说明,本文示例代码省略了错误检查、异常处理和日志记录等环节。示例仅供参考,并非最佳编码实践。

本文重点介绍两个核心场景:

检索并列出事务团队成员。向现有事务团队添加新成员。

通过 Intapp Walls API 的操作(例如 getmatterteamformatterloadmatterteamadduserstomatterteam),您可以简化道德墙管理相关任务。以下示例包含代码片段和步骤指导。

本文档不包含 Intapp Walls API 开发访问权限配置的详细信息。但需注意,管理解决方案必须安装在本地环境,通常可通过名为 apiservice.svc 的文件访问 Web 服务,该文件应作为服务引用添加到 Visual Studio 中。

使用 IntApp Walls API 处理事务团队成员资格

示例代码中用到的 Intapp Walls API 操作:

getmatterteamformatter:获取指定案件关联的案件团队 ID。loadmatterteam:加载事务团队属性。getdmsuserid:获取 DMS 用户 ID。某些 API 方法需要用户的 DMS 用户 ID,例如 createwall() 方法需要 DMS ID,而非计时员 ID 或记录系统 ID。此方法用于在已知用户其他 ID 的情况下获取 DMS 用户 ID。loadmatterteammembership:加载案件团队成员资格。getwarningsifuserisincluded:获取授予特定客户端或事务访问权限(即包含)的用户可能生成的警告。此函数返回任何可能由冲突的道德墙生成的警告。adduserstomatterteam:将用户添加到指定角色的现有事务团队。

示例:检索并列出事务团队成员

以下代码片段使用 Intapp Walls API 的 getmatterteamformatterloadmatterteam 操作检索事务团队成员列表,并将团队成员详细信息写入控制台。

说明:

使用 Intapp API 通常需要特定权限,通常授予具有适当 Intapp Walls 访问权限的服务帐户。下列代码片段中对 “intapp_web_api” 的引用是指 Visual Studio 中定义的 Intapp API 服务引用名称。

使用 IntApp Walls API 处理事务团队成员资格

步骤 1:检索唯一的 Intapp Walls 管理的事务团队 ID。

检索与指定事务关联的事务团队 ID。此案件团队 ID 将用于获取案件团队成员详细信息。调用 getmatterteamformatter 操作,该操作需要 matterid 参数。matterid 通常是内部生成的 ID,有时称为“案例编号”,由用户或程序员从其自身的计时员类型源提供。

string matterid = "01234"; // 您提供的 matteridstring matterteamid = string.Empty; // 返回值// 获取 Walls 事务团队 ID// 事务团队 ID 示例 "coole-033517"matterteamid = intapp_web_api.getmatterteamformatter(matterid);// ... (getmatterteamformatter 方法实现,与原文相同) ...

步骤 2:加载事务团队结果。

定义 loadmatterteam 方法,并使用 getmatterteamformatter 方法获得的唯一 Intapp Walls 管理的案件团队 ID 号 matterteamid 变量调用 loadmatterteam 方法来检索案件团队。迭代事务团队内的 usermemberships 集合,并将用户团队 ID 和角色输出到控制台。

// ... (loadmatterteam 方法实现,与原文相同) ...matterteam the_matter_team_list = loadmatterteam(wallscaseteamid);// ... (循环遍历 usermemberships 集合并输出用户信息,与原文相同) ...

示例:向现有事务团队添加新成员

以下代码片段演示如何使用 Intapp Walls API 检查现有团队成员身份,并在检查冲突后向团队添加新成员。

说明:

通过 Intapp API 操作 Intapp Walls 团队需要特定权限,这超出了本文档的范围。请求者还需要具有 Intapp Walls 中定义的 Intapp Walls 事务管理员角色。使用 Intapp API 通常需要特定权限,通常授予具有适当 Intapp Walls 访问权限的服务帐户。下列代码片段中对 “intapp_web_api” 的引用是指 Visual Studio 中定义的 Intapp API 服务引用名称。

使用 IntApp Walls API 处理事务团队成员资格

(步骤 1-5 与原文相同,只是对语句进行了微调,使其更清晰流畅)

结论

Intapp Walls API 提供了一套全面的操作,用于管理事务团队成员资格和保护敏感信息。从检索团队详细信息到在检查冲突时添加新成员,这些 API 功能可以与您的工作流程无缝集成并遵守道德墙策略。通过正确的实施,管理事务团队将成为一个简化且高效的流程,以维护数据完整性。

以上就是使用 IntApp Walls API 处理事务团队成员资格的详细内容,更多请关注创想鸟其它相关文章!

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 chuangxiangniao@163.com 举报,一经查实,本站将立刻删除。
发布者:程序猿,转转请注明出处:https://www.chuangxiangniao.com/p/1461251.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2025年12月18日 13:11:04
下一篇 2025年12月18日 13:11:18

相关推荐

  • DSA日介绍

    大家好! 我将开启一个专注于数据结构和算法 (DSA) 的博客系列。教程内容基于我的学习和经验。 我将使用 C 语言编写这些教程,并为 C 语言初学者提供入门教程。 虽然 DSA 可用 C、Java 或 Python 等语言实现, 但我选择使用 C 语言。 这是一个简单的介绍,不必担心看不懂,后续文…

    2025年12月18日
    000
  • 5 年内最值得关注的编程语言

    这符合新兴趋势。让我们更深入地研究 2025 年的领先编程语言、它们的优势,以及为什么您应该投资掌握它们。 Python这种语言是最通用的;它在人工智能和数据科学方面表现良好,在网络开发方面也表现出色。在众多语言中,Python 除了拥有庞大的社区之外,还拥有最多的库和强大的支持。 Python 将…

    2025年12月18日
    000
  • 排序算法有哪几种方法?2025十大经典排序算法分享

    排序算法是计算机科学中必不可少的一部分,用于对数据项进行有效且高效的整理。本文拟介绍十种经典的排序算法,为读者提供一个排序算法的全面概述。这些算法包括冒泡排序、选择排序、插入排序、归并排序、快速排序、堆排序、基数排序、桶排序、计数排序和基数堆排序。本文将逐一探讨每种算法的原理、复杂度和优缺点,帮助读…

    2025年12月18日
    000
  • C语言数据结构:数据结构在软件工程中的重要性

    数据结构在软件工程中的重要性在于:组织数据,提高存储效率。优化数据访问,加快检索速度。有效管理内存,降低资源占用。提供系统可扩展性,支持数据增减操作。影响算法效率,根据操作选择合适的数据结构。 C语言数据结构:在软件工程中的重要性 在软件工程中,数据结构对于组织和存储数据至关重要,以确保数据的有效和…

    2025年12月18日
    000
  • C语言面向对象编程:封装和数据隐藏的奥秘解析

    c语言中,封装将数据和操作封装在类或结构体中,对外提供统一接口访问,提高代码可读性和可维护性。数据隐藏通过将类成员声明为private,只允许通过成员函数访问,保护敏感数据增强安全性。实战案例中,银行账户系统通过封装和数据隐藏,将账户信息和操作封装在结构体和函数中,并保护了账户信息不被外部访问。 C…

    2025年12月18日
    000
  • 结构体优化提高 C 语言程序效率

    通过对结构体进行优化,可以提高 c 语言程序效率,具体方法包括:使用 packed 关键字紧密打包结构体数据,减少内存占用。使用位段将多个位组合存储在整数中,进一步节省内存和访问时间。实战案例中,通过将坐标结构体打包并使用位段,可以减少内存占用和提高访问效率。这些优化技巧可显著提升程序效率,尤其对于…

    2025年12月18日
    000
  • 结构体对数据访问速度的影响

    结构体对数据访问速度的影响:结构体数据存储不连续,访问时需要额外计算步骤,影响速度。实战案例表明,访问数组中的整数比结构体中的整数更快。访问结构体中的特定值有时可能更有优势。 结构体对数据访问速度的影响 简介 结构体是一种在 C 和 C++ 编程语言中用于在内存中组织相关数据的复合数据类型。通过使用…

    2025年12月18日
    000
  • C++ 函数的类方法在实际项目中的应用场景

    在 c++++ 中,类方法与具体对象无关,用于执行与类本身相关的操作。它们可用于:1. 工厂模式:创建对象,无需指定子类类型;2. 实用程序函数:提供与类相关的一般性功能;3. 单例模式:确保只有一个类实例;4. 数据访问层:与数据库等数据源交互。 C++ 函数的类方法在实际项目中的应用场景 在 C…

    2025年12月18日
    000
  • 面向对象编程在 C 语言中用于解决哪些问题?

    面向对象编程在 C 语言中的应用场景 面向对象编程 (OOP) 是一种编程范式,它有助于组织和模块化代码,使其更容易维护和扩展。虽然 C 语言不是纯面向对象的语言,但它可以通过扩展和实用工具支持部分 OOP 特性。 OOP 特性在 C 语言中的应用 数据抽象:使用数据类型和结构将数据和行为封装在一起…

    2025年12月18日
    000
  • C++ 函数性能优化策略的详解

    c++++ 函数性能优化策略包括:1. 内联函数消除调用开销;2. 避免递归,改用迭代或尾递归;3. 使用引用和指针减少拷贝;4. 优化数据访问,选用合适容器和算法;5. 减少分支,使用无分支比较或条件编译;6. 使用缓存存储频繁访问的数据。 C++ 函数性能优化策略的详解 在 C++ 程序中,函数…

    2025年12月18日
    000
  • C 语言函数指针如何帮助分层架构中的组件通信?

    函数指针作为c语言特性,可帮助实现组件间通信,尤其是在分层架构中。函数指针类型类似于普通指针,但指向函数,可将函数名作为参数传递。在分层架构中,函数指针可在不同层级间传递,允许组件互相调用方法:定义函数指针类型,表示一个接受两个 void 指针的函数声明函数指针数组,存储不同模块的消息处理函数在 g…

    2025年12月18日
    000
  • C++ 类方法的并发使用注意事项

    在多线程环境下使用 c++++ 类方法时,并发访问共享数据会存在线程安全问题,包括:共享数据访问:需要使用同步机制(如互斥锁)防止同时访问共享数据。类成员变量修改:非线程安全的成员变量应使用同步机制或原子变量进行保护。对象生命周期管理:使用对象管理库或自定义同步机制确保对象在所有线程使用完成后再销毁…

    2025年12月18日
    000
  • C++ 函数并发编程中线程安全的容器有哪些?

    线程安全容器在多线程编程中至关重要,可确保数据访问和修改的正确性。c++++ 提供以下线程安全容器:std::vector、std::deque、std::list、std::stack、std::queue、std::map、std::set、std::unordered_map、std::uno…

    2025年12月18日
    000
  • 什么是CPU寄存器

    什么是寄存器: 计算机寄存器是计算机中央处理单元 (cpu) 内的小型高速存储单元,用于临时保存数据和指令,以便在处理过程中快速访问。它们是直接影响 cpu 运算速度和效率的重要组件。 寄存器的访问速度比内存更快,因为它们位于 cpu 内部。这种接近性允许更快的数据检索和处理。 寄存器内存是计算机中…

    2025年12月18日
    000
  • C++ 常量与枚举:提高代码可读性和安全性

    c++++ 中的常量和枚举通过使用 const 关键字和 enum 数据类型提升代码的可读性、可维护性和安全性。它们允许开发人员使用有意义的名称来表示特定的值,从而提高代码的可理解性;通过集中管理值,提高了可维护性;并防止意外修改数据,增强了安全性。 C++ 常量与枚举:提升代码可读性、可维护性和安…

    2025年12月18日
    000
  • 掌握 C++ 函数优化与调试的高效方法

    掌握 c++++ 函数优化与调试的高效方法:函数优化:内联函数:消除函数调用开销。使用编译器优化标志。循环展开:提高指令级并行性。数据局部性:优化数据访问速度。函数调试:使用 gdb 调试器逐步执行代码。使用断点和检查点调试变量值。 掌握 C++ 函数优化与调试的高效方法 函数优化 内联函数:将函数…

    2025年12月18日
    000
  • C++ 栈帧管理技术详解

    c++++中的栈帧管理是一种确保函数调用和数据访问正确性和效率的技术。栈帧是内存块,存储函数局部变量和返回地址。函数调用时创建栈帧,返回时销毁,释放内存。编译器生成创建和销毁栈帧的指令,运行时系统管理栈内存和栈指针。优化技术,如栈帧展开和栈帧分配池,可提升效率。 C++ 栈帧管理技术详解 栈帧管理是…

    2025年12月18日
    000
  • C++ 函数的优化与调试技巧:并行编程函数优化的策略和技巧

    为了优化并行 c++++ 函数,采用以下策略:选择适当的并行化技术识别可并行化代码片段减少共享数据访问均衡工作负载进行测试和分析调试时,可使用以下技巧:使用调试器使用日志记录和跟踪利用数据并行化库进行性能分析 C++ 函数的优化与调试技巧:并行编程函数优化的策略和技巧 并行编程已被广泛用于提高程序性…

    2025年12月18日
    000
  • memset函数详细说明

    memset 函数用于将内存块的指定字节范围设置为给定的值,主要用于初始化数据结构或清除内存。参数:ptr 指向要设置的内存块,value 是要设置的字节值,num 是要设置的字节数。返回值:返回指向原始输入指针 ptr 的指针。功能:从指针 ptr 指定的内存块开始,连续设置 num 个字节为 v…

    2025年12月18日
    000
  • C++ 函数库和标准模板库在大数据处理中的作用有哪些?

    c++++ 函数库和 stl 对于大数据处理至关重要。stl 容器(如 vector)用于高效存储和管理数据,而 c++ 函数(如 sort 和 filter)用于执行数据密集型任务。这些工具通过提供高效性、灵活性以及各种数据操作,使开发人员能够高效地处理大数据集,并执行诸如过滤、排序和转换等复杂操…

    2025年12月18日
    000

发表回复

登录后才能评论
关注微信